Webb27 aug. 2024 · Socrates was a Greek philosopher from Athens who is considered a founder of Western philosophy. He lived in the 5th century BC and didn't write anything directly such that most of what we know about him comes from the accounts of his students such as Plato and Xenophon. Webb15 sep. 2014 · Socrates seems to believe that his elenchus can lead to positive truth. ‘I prefer nothing, unless it is true’ ( Euthyphro, 14e). But he never explains how his elenchus can reach this goal.

Webb15 juli 2024 · What Is the Socratic Method? The Socratic method is named after Greek philosopher Socrates who taught students by asking question after question. Socrates sought to expose contradictions in the students’ thoughts and ideas to then guide them to solid, tenable conclusions.
